Emerald Park Zoo Map 2023
Emerald Park Zoo Map 2023 updates include the park’s rebrand from Tayto Park to Emerald Park, the addition of two new junior rides—Balloon Chase and Crazy Bus—and the introduction of several new zoo animals, notably an endangered Amur tiger, a critically endangered Amur leopard, and six new squirrel monkeys. The zoo also celebrated key breeding successes, including the birth of a male Goeldi’s monkey and an Edwards pheasant chick, both part of European conservation programs. Updated colorful, informative signage was added throughout the zoo to reflect the new branding and enhance visitor experience.

Which animals are featured in the zoo’s exhibits at Emerald Park?
Emerald Park Zoo features a diverse range of animals including Amur tigers, leopards, squirrel monkeys, tamarins, meerkats, wallabies, emus, otters, porcupines, bison, exotic birds, birds of prey, farm animals, lynx, mountain lions, coatis, and raccoons. Special exhibits include the World of Raptors and a petting farm. The zoo offers both native and exotic species for visitors to explore.
Are there any special programs or shows available at Emerald Park Zoo?
Emerald Park Zoo offers special programs and shows such as The Show by Robert Fossett, a 30-minute circus performance with aerial stunts and unicycle tricks, and the World of Raptors bird of prey display. Unique zoo experiences and animal encounters are also available, providing educational opportunities and interactive learning for visitors. Showtimes and details are displayed daily within the park.
What accessibility features are available for visitors at Emerald Park Zoo?
Emerald Park Zoo provides accessible parking, accessible toilets, an accessible changing room with a hoist, and wheelchairs and mobility scooters for hire. Guests with additional needs can purchase reduced-price tickets, and one carer is admitted free with appropriate documentation. Assistance dogs are welcome with restrictions in certain zoo areas, and most facilities are wheelchair accessible except for a few locations.
